Program Analysis
Graduates of Suffolk University's Business Administration, Management, and Operations program earn significantly more than the national average. One year after graduation, alumni earn $88,668, which is considerably higher than the national average of $61,746.81. Five years after graduation, the median salary increases to $103,326.
The program has a favorable debt-to-earnings ratio. The data indicates that students graduate with no debt. This, combined with the high starting salaries, suggests a strong return on investment for graduates of this program.
The program produces a substantial number of graduates annually. With 108 graduates per year, the program contributes a significant number of professionals to the field. The high salaries and lack of debt suggest that graduates are well-prepared for their careers.
